Ion beam induced luminescence in natural diamond
We used ion beam induced luminescence (IBIL) to study the evolution of damage during ion implantation of natural type-IIa diamond with 30 keV carbon ions, for different sample temperatures in the range 35-300 K. متن کاملCharacterization of Rare Earth Elements in Scheelite (CaWO4) with Ion Beam Induced Luminescence
Scheelite is a calcium tungstate mineral (CaWO4) well known in the mining industry as a source of tungsten. This mineral fluoresces under shortwave UV and X-rays excitation with a characteristic blue luminescence centered at about 425 nm. متن کاملIon beam induced dry etching and possibility of highly charged ion beam
Dry etching techniques employing ion beam induced surface reaction and the possibility of highly charged ion beam in dry etching are described, and the preliminary work on dry etching of GaAs using highly charged ion (HCI) is also presented.
